Breast milk and Cosmetics

Paraben is a chemical that have been used in a wide range of personal care products, cosmetics, pharmaceuticals, food, and beverages for more than 50 years. Mothers are exposed to parabens mostly with dermal absorption (soap, shampoo, body lotions, cosmetics, etc.) and infants take this paraben to their body via breast milk. Paraben is an endocrine-disrupter that can cause several diseases.
